脑利钠肽和呼吸指数在心脏直视手术围术期的变化及临床意义

摘    要:目的研究脑利钠肽和呼吸指数在心脏直视手术围术期的变化及临床意义。方法对首次择期行心瓣膜置换术患者45例分别于术前30min、转机30min、停机时、停机1h、术后1d、术后7d各时点同步监测脑利钠肽、心肌钙蛋白T、呼吸指数的变化,并进行各指标的相关性研究。结果脑利钠肽水平在体外循环后及手术后均明显升高,至术后1d达到高峰值,术后7d水平脑利钠肽下降,但仍明显高于术前水平(P〈0.01);呼吸指数在体外循环后及手术后均明显升高,至体外循环10min时达到高峰值(P〈0.05或P〈0.01),术后7d回落至术前水平(P〉0.05)。脑利钠肽变化与心肌钙蛋白T呈正相关(r=0.48,P〈0.05);呼吸指数变化与脑利钠肽、心肌钙蛋白T均未显示相关意义(r=0.23,r=0.17,P〉0.05)。结论同步监测脑利钠肽和呼吸指数的变化为围术期如何保护心肺功能提供依据。

The change of brain natriuretic peptide and respiratory index in perioperative period of open heart surgery and it' s clinical significance
Institution:LIN Shan-wen, SU Yue-nan, ZHANG Sheng-sun, et al. (Department of Thoracic Surgery, Yangjiang City People' s Hospital, Guangdong 529500, China)
Abstract:Objective To research on the change of brain natriuretic peptide and respiratory index in perioperative period of open heart surgery and its clinical significance. Methods In 45 patients underwent the first time cardiac valve replacement, at 30 rain before operation, CPB 30 rain, downtime, the downtime 1 h, 1 d and 7 d after operation, the synchronous monitoring of the brain natrittretic peptide, cardiac troponin T, respiratory index were performed, and the relevance of the research indicators were analysed. Results The level of brain natriuretic peptide after cardiopulmonary bypass surgery were significantly increased to a peak value at 1 d after operation, at 7 d after operation brain natriuretic peptide levels decreased, but still significantly higher than preoperative levels ( P 〈 0. 01 ) ; respiratory index after cardiopulmonary bypass surgery were significantly increased and reached the peak value at 10 mira of cardiopulmonary bypass (P 〈0. 05 or P〈0.01), and dropped to preoperative levels at 7 d after operation (P 〉0. 05). There was a positive correlation between brain natriuretic peptide and cardiac troponin T (r = 0. 48,P 〈 0. 05 ) ; respiratory index and brain natriuretie peptide, cardiac troponin T did not show the relevance (r = 0. 23, r = 0. 17 ,P 〉 0. 05). Conclusion Synchronous monitoring of brain natriuretie peptide and respiratory index can to provide a basis for the protection of perioperative cardiopulmonary function.
